What is Comm100?

Comm100 publishes steadily about AI support — none of it is Comm100 shipping anything.

This feed is Comm100's marketing blog, and all ten entries in the window are thought-leadership or comparison content: AI knowledge base buying guides, AI copilot commentary, Zendesk alternatives with on-premises deployment, SOC 2 Type II explainers, and vertical pieces on iGaming, government, and higher education. Three posts landed within three hours on 2026-08-13, which reads as a scheduled content batch rather than a release. No entry announces a change to the product.

What is ProProfs Help Desk?

ProProfs Help Desk's feed is a competitor-comparison content farm, not a changelog.

Every entry in the window is search-optimized marketing: four 'best alternatives to X' listicles targeting Deskpro, SupportBee, HelpSpot, and SupportPal, plus a help-desk ROI explainer. The posts are written in first person by a category reviewer, and each one ranks ProProfs among the alternatives it recommends. No release, fix, or feature appears anywhere in the feed.

◆ Where it's heading

The editorial mix points at where Comm100 sells rather than what it builds: regulated and public-sector buyers who need on-premises deployment, SOC 2 attestation, and WCAG accessibility, plus a running argument that AI copilots and knowledge bases are becoming the center of a support platform. That is a coherent competitive stance against cloud-only incumbents, but it is positioning content, and inference about the roadmap from it would be guesswork.

◆ Prediction

The batched, several-posts-per-day cadence on AI support and compliance themes will most likely continue. Any actual product signal will have to come from a release channel this feed does not cover.

◆ Where it's heading

The publishing pattern is a deliberate acquisition strategy — intercept searches from teams already unhappy with a smaller competitor, and the two most recent posts went out within ninety minutes of each other. The recurring hooks are price and AI that drafts replies before an agent opens the ticket, which is what ProProfs believes its buyers are shopping for. What the product is actually shipping is invisible from this source.

◆ Prediction

The alternatives series will keep working down the list of small self-hosted and flat-rate help desks. Any real product news would need a different source; velocity computed from this feed measures the content calendar, not release activity.
